Advances in the Molecular Cytogenetics of Bananas, Family Musaceae
The banana is a staple food crop and represents an important trade commodity for millions of people living in tropical and subtropical countries. The most important edible banana clones originated from natural crosses between diploid <i>Musa balbisiana</i> and various subspecies of <i...
